Forces retaliate LTTE attack in Sampoor
TRINCOMALEE: The Navy, Army and Air Force yesterday retaliated
when LTTE boats attacked Navy vessels off Sampoor Bay, Trincomalee.
A Defence Ministry statement said: "Navy craft on patrol off
Trincomalee harbour yesterday detected a cluster of LTTE boats off
Sampoor Bay, Trincomalee within the restricted zone. SLN craft while
approaching to investigate, came under fire from those LTTE boats and
also from the land area in Sampoor. SLN craft retaliated in self-defence.
Subsequently, another cluster of boats with four to six other LTTE
suicide boats launched from Sampoor area in the meantime engaged the SLN
craft.
SLN retailed with the assistance of Sri Lanka Army and Sri Lanka Air
Force troops.
The LTTE in the last few months have continuously resorted to
provocative actions and Cease-fire Agreement (CFA) violations from
Sampoor area, including attacks at SLN craft and outer defences. All
these incidents had also been reported to the SLMM promptly.
Sampoor, Kaddaparichchan and Elakanda (Ilakanthai) areas were under
Sri Lankan Security Forces until 2001.
Taking advantage of withdrawal of Army camps from these areas prior
to the CFA and persistent tolerance shown by the Government of Sri Lanka
after the CFA, LTTE cadres have been continuing to violate the CFA,
infiltrating into the areas and establishing camps with the view to
surrounding the vital areas of Trincomalee Harbour." |
